Geography :

Marrakesh is located in southern Morocco at the foothills of the Atlantic Mountains, thirty kilometers away from it, 450 meters above sea level, and 327 kilometers away from the capital, Rabat. It is characterized by a semi-arid climate with mild, humid winters and hot, dry summers.

The city's area is estimated at about 230 square kilometers, and it is the fourth largest city in the country after Rabat, Fez, and Casablanca. It was described as "the red city" , spacious in its surroundings, combining heat, shade, snow, and palm trees.

History :

In 1147, the city of Marrakesh became a part of the Almohad state, and they considered it their capital and built many palaces and cultural centers.during the reign of the Almohads, Marrakesh was considered one of the most cultural and scientific Moroccan cities; many scholars, Arab and Andalusian writers lived in it. In 1269, the city of Marrakesh became under the rule of the marinids dynasty , but they neglected the city of Marrakesh a lot, and in 1551 the city of Marrakesh became the capital of the saidis dynasty who took care of it, and they built many buildings that contributed to its cultural development. The Alawite dynasty is the last to rule the city of Marrakech, which was officially annexed to the kingdom of Morocco after the announcement of its establishment, and the Alawites contributed to the restoration of many cultural monuments in Marrakech. They built a set of palaces  when it was their capital, before the Moroccan capital moved to Rabat after Morocco's independence.

Cultural and archaeological monuments :

-El Badi Palace: its foundation dates back to 1578 ad during the reign of the SAIDI Kingdom, and it was founded after the victory over the Portuguese attack on Marrakech, and contains a set of decorations, and beautiful architectural views.

- The Almoravid Dome: it is one of the monuments discovered in 1948 after a series of excavations in Marrakech, which showed the existence of a dome of a mosque dating back to 1130 AD, i.e. the rule of the Almoravid state, and is considered one of the famous monuments in the city.

-Koutoubia Mosque: it is one of the ancient mosques in the city of Marrakech, and it was built during the reign of the Almoravids in 1147 ad, Islamic decorations that added to the mosque a distinctive design.

-Bahia Palace : it is one of the Marrakech palaces that was built in the nineteenth century AD, which was allocated an area of two hectares for its construction, and is currently considered an archaeological and tourist landmark and visited by many tourists on a daily basis.

-Jamee El Fna Square :

It is a popular leisure and entertainment space for locals and tourists in the city of Marrakech. the square is considered the beating heart of the city. You can enjoy walking in this courtyard for the popular spectacles like musical performances, as well as watch storytellers and riddles, acrobats, henna tattoos, and many manifestations of folk band that boil down to a rich and unique heritage. You can buy souvenirs from various distinctive heritage industries.  Besides, the square was included in the UNESCO World Heritage List in 1985.
